After some ancient bones were​ excavated, carbon was taken from one of the bones to find that there was 17​% as much Superscript

14 Baseline Upper C as from current bones. The decay constant of Superscript 14 Baseline Upper C is k almost equals 0.0001216​, for time in years. How many years old is the​ bone?

Answer:

The bone is 14572 years old.

Step-by-step explanation:

There is 17% as much Carbon-14 in the ancient bones as from current bones and the decay constant is given as 0.0001216 for time in years.

The equation for radioactive decay is N = N₀ e^(-λt)

where t = time in years

          λ = decay constant

          N = final amount of carbon

          N₀ = initial amount of carbon.

There is 17% as much Carbon-14 in the ancient bones as in current bones. So,

N = 17% of N₀

N = 0.17N₀

So, N/No = 0.17.

N = N₀ e^(-λt)

N/N₀ = e^(-λt)

0.17 = e^(-0.0001216t)

ln (0.17) = -0.0001216t

-0.0001216t = -1.7719568

t =  -1.7719568/-0.0001216

t = 14572 years

The length of a rectangle is 3cm more than the width. The area is 70cm^2. Find the dimensions of the rectangle​
Rom4ik [11]
Let width be x
Length would be x + 3
Area = L * W
Make an equation
(x) * (x+3) = 70
x^2 + 3x = 70
x^2 + 3x - 70 = 0
Quadratic formula
(-3 +/- rt 3^2 - 4 * 1 * (-70))/(2 * 1)
x1 = (-3 + 17)/2, x2 = (-3-17)/2
x = 7, x = -10
Dimension cannot be negative

Solution: width = 7
Length = 10
